localLLM

Locally host LLMs and serve them via OpenWebUI.

Install with Docker

docker-compose up
# docker-compose down  # shutdown the service

Access the chat interface at: http://localhost:3000. Additional models can be simply selected via the WebUI or from the terminal: docker exec -it ollama ollama pull deepseek-r1:1.5b. Check available models here. The Ollama API can be accessed at http://localhost:11434/ and used for diverse other applications like VScode e.g. (see faq.md for more use cases and advanced configurations).

Prerequisites - Install Ollama and OpenWebUI

If root access is available, install Ollama with the below command. Choose a desired way to install OpenWebUI.

curl -fsSL https://ollama.com/install.sh | sh

Personal setup example at IPB (for non root users)

Get Ollama for users (without root privileges): ollama/ollama#2111

Select the lastest pre-built binary. Afterwards select the version that matches your system architecture. If you are not sure type: uname -m into your terminal. x86_64 means amd64 which I will use.

curl -L https://github.com/ollama/ollama/releases/download/v0.21.0/ollama-linux-amd64.tar.zst | tar -I zstd -xvf - -C ~/opt/
mv ~/opt/bin/ollama ~/opt/; rm -r ~/opt/bin/
echo 'export PATH=$PATH:~/opt/' >> ~/.bashrc
echo 'export OLLAMA_MODELS=~/ollama-local' >> ~/.bashrc
source ~/.bashrc
conda create --name open-webui python=3.11
conda activate open-webui
pip install open-webui  # requires Python3.11

Select and run a desired model locally

Select a desired model. For demonstration purposes we are using DeepSeek-R1-Distill-Qwen-32B which is identified simply by: deepseek-r1:32b.

ollama serve
ollama run deepseek-r1:32b

Serve the model with OpenWebUI

open-webui serve

In your browser you should now be able to see the interface at http://localhost:8080

Integrations

Programmatic use via Python

This repository also contains examples for accessing a local LLM (Ollama) and integrating external tools (such as the MassBank3 API) from Python. The following files demonstrate these capabilities:

  • query.py: This will print available LLM models, run a sample LLM query, and demonstrate how to fetch compound data from MassBank (tool server integration).
  • agents.py: Provides a simple agent class that interacts with the LLM, demonstrating how to define agent roles and goals for agentic workflows.
  • tools.py: Contains a universal Python tool for accessing the MassBank3 API, with examples for searching compounds and retrieving chemical data.

Claude Code

Install claude code from the official website (for me i used curl -fsSL https://claude.ai/install.sh | bash). i used Version: 2.1.114 (default install location is: Location: ~/.local/bin/claude) Navigate to your project where you like try Claude Code on

# cd your_repo
OLLAMA_CONTEXT_LENGTH=8192 ollama launch claude --model qwen3.5

OLLAMA_CONTEXT_LENGTH=8192 increases the context length by 2x from 4096 (default).
